The Eastern Regional Minister, Seth Kwame Acheampong says his region has been at the receiving end of significant investments especially on roads and education by the Akufo-Addo administration.
The Minister, who took
his turn at the Minister’s Press Briefing, a regular media engagement platform
put together by the Ministry of Information in Accra on Sunday, September 18,
2022, said the Eastern Region is witnessing tremendous investment in
educational infrastructure under the current administration far more than what
it did under the erstwhile administration.
This he said includes
the state-of-the-art STEM school at Abomosu (Atiwa West), the TVET center at
Akyem Anyinam, the vocational instritute at Kitase- Akuapem, Phase I of the
University of Environment and Sustainable Development, 2 storey and a 12-unit
classroom block at Abuakwa State College in Kyebi, a 12-unit classroom block at
Manya Krobo SHS, 2-storey boys’ dormitory block for Akroso SHS, a 15 unit
classroom block at Okuapeman SHS, a 14-unit classroom block at Bepong SHS among
others.
Health
In the area of health,
the Minister said in line with government’s vision to create and expand access
to health service and enhance the quality of health service delivery in the
region, various development projects in the health sector in the region were
commenced and are progressing steadily with some being completed and others
still under construction.
This he said includes
the renovation of the Tetteh Quarshie Memorial Hospital, Completion of the
Aburi Hospital, construction of the Eastern Regional Hospital, the completion
of the Somanya District Hospital, modernization of the Kibi District Hospital,
construction of the 40-bed Maternity Hospital at Enyiresi among others.
Roads
On roads, the Regional
Minister noted that over the past 6 years, the region has benefited massively
from government’s much-touted Year of Roads agenda.
“On roads, we have a
total road network of 7,147 kilometers. So far, out of this total road network,
we have awarded for construction a length of 5,404 km and we have fully
completed a 1,487 km. This comprises of the 3 agencies under the road sector,”
he said.
He explained that this
significant upgrade in road infrastructure under the current administration
exceeds the kilometers of road constructed in the region under the erstwhile
John Dramani Mahama administration.
This he said include the
Mangoase to Kukua to Akorabo to Amanhyia roads, Kwahu Tafo to Ankoma to Miaso
roads, Nkatekwan Junction to Obuotumpan roads, Nkawkaw to Domeabra to Buaben
road, Suhum to Nankese road, Ayirebi to Asabidia road, Akropong to Larbikrom
road among several other road projects.
